President Biden has declared the U.S. is back as a leader in combatting disastrous climate change. But after years of unfulfilled pledges, how do other countries view American leadership and promises?

Source link

Check Also

Maduro’s grip on power in Venezuela only gets stronger : NPR

Venezuela President Nicolás Maduro speaks to the press at Miraflores Presidential Palace i…